    Equipment Overview

    The MCB Instantaneous Action Characteristic Test Bench is a dedicated testing solution for verifying the magnetic (instantaneous) tripping performance of miniature circuit breakers.
    The system applies a controlled high-current impulse to the MCB and accurately measures the trip time and action behavior, ensuring full compliance with international standards.

    Designed for high efficiency, stability, and repeatability, the test bench is suitable for both manual operation and integration into automated MCB testing lines.

    System Configuration

    The test bench typically consists of the following systems:

    Control System

    Equipped with an advanced control system and intuitive operation panel, allowing flexible setting of fault modes, test current, and delay time parameters.

    Power Supply System

    Provides stable and adjustable voltage and current output to meet the testing requirements of different types and ratings of circuit breakers.

    Fault Simulation System

    Simulates various fault conditions, including overload, short circuit, and grounding, with precise control of fault current and delay time.

    Data Recording System

    Automatically records key parameters such as operating time, fault current, and delay cut-off time, generating clear and traceable test data for analysis and evaluation.

    Safety Protection System

    Integrated with multiple safety protections, including overload, over-temperature, and short-circuit protection, ensuring safe operation during testing.

    Technical Specifications

    Parameter Specification
    Power Supply AC 220V ±10%, 50Hz
    Air Supply Pressure 0.2 – 0.8 MPa
    Rated Power 3 kVA per test station
    Maximum Output Current Up to 2000 A per station (configurable)
    Current Display Range 0.01 – 500 A (true RMS value)
    Time Display Range 1 s – 9 h 59 min 59 s
    Timing Accuracy ±0.1%
    Overall Measurement Accuracy ±1.0%
    Waveform Distortion < 3%
    Insulation Resistance > 10 MΩ

    Frequently Asked Questions

    Q1What is an instantaneous action characteristic test for MCB?
    AIt is a test that verifies the magnetic trip performance of an MCB by applying a high current to ensure fast and correct tripping behavior.
    Q2Can this test bench be integrated into an automatic MCB production line?
    AYes. The test bench is designed to support both standalone operation and integration into fully automated MCB testing and assembly lines.
    Q3Which MCB types are supported?
    AThe system supports various MCB ratings and curve types, including B, C, and D curves. Custom configurations are available.
    Q4How many test stations does the equipment support?
    AThe test bench supports multiple independent test stations. Each station can operate independently, allowing simultaneous testing to improve efficiency and consistency.
